What year did maternity leave become available?

Maternity leave policies vary by country, but in the United States, the first federal legislation regarding maternity leave was the Pregnancy Discrimination Act of 1978, which amended the Civil Rights Act of 1964 to prohibit discrimination based on pregnancy. However, comprehensive maternity leave provisions were not established until the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A) was passed in 1993, allowing eligible employees to take unpaid leave for certain family and medical reasons, including maternity leave. Other countries implemented maternity leave policies earlier, with some European nations introducing them in the early to mid-20th century.

Legislation passed during Harding's administration was the?

Warren G. Harding passed several acts of legislation in his two and half years in office. This legislation included the Emergency Quota Act, the Emergency Tariff Act, the Budget and Accounting Act, the Sheppard-Towner Maternity and Infancy Act, Capper-Volstead Act, the creation of the Federal Narcotics Control Board, and the Cable Act.
